Across the country, in the middle of busy city squares and hidden on quiet streets, are nearly 200 statues erected in memory of Abraham Lincoln. No other American has ever been so widely commemorated.A few years ago, Jim Percoco, a history teacher with a passion for both Lincoln and public sculpture, set off to see what he might learn about some of these monuments-what they meant when they were unveiled, and what they mean to us today. The result is this captivating book, a fascinating chronicle of four summers on the road looking for Lincoln stories in statues of marble and bronze
